To deal with getting readily overwhelmed, Max advocates investigating the room and yelling out to each other what you discover ?"Here's a number lock!" "Here's a key!" Compiling a set list enables you to share data with everyone to minimize the chances of any miscommunication.

THE MAIN DIFFERENCE BETWEEN GROUPS WHO ESCAPE AND People Who Do N'T? Question: When should you ask for a hint? Players are sometimes hesitant to ask for a clue because they don't wish to use their three allotted clues also fast. But since you are permitted to ask for over three hints (with each additional suggestion adding to your time), our Game Guides suggest on requesting a clue instead of later. Nevertheless, the exact time frame is where our Game Guides disagree: some indicate asking for a clue if you are dropped as early as three minutes while some suggest waiting ten minutes.
